Noida Authority to Auction 550K sqm Land to Raise ₹3,750 Crore in FY 2024-25
Real Estate News:The Noida Authority is gearing up to auction 550,000 square meters of land in the financial year 2024-25, with the aim of generating ₹3,750 crore. The land sales will span various categories, including industrial, commercial, residential plots, group housings, and institutions. The authority will launch multiple schemes to allot the land via e-auctions to achieve this target.

The City Centre land in Noida, which was re-auctioned in March 2021, is one of the plots that will be put up for sale. According to Lokesh M, Chief Executive Officer of the Noida Authority, 'We are preparing the remaining land that can be e-auctioned through schemes. We will allot these plots through e-auction as per the rules.'

For the financial year 2024-25, the authority plans to allot 3.25 lakh square meters for institutional purposes, 1 lakh square meters for industrial use, officials said. Additionally, they plan to allot 67,500 square meters for residential plots, 35,000 square meters for commercial plots, and 13,800 square meters for group housing.

The authority expects to generate ₹2,000 crore from the sale of group housing and commercial land categories. Specifically, it has set a target of ₹1,080 crore from group housing land sales and ₹1,010 crore from commercial land sales. Revenue from industrial land allotments is projected at ₹705 crore, residential plots at ₹650 crore, and institutional plots at ₹315 crore, officials aware of the development said.

In the previous financial year, 2023-24, the authority did not meet its land allotment targets in several categories. Despite these shortfalls, the Noida Authority earned ₹2,763 crore against a target of ₹3,370 crore. information The Noida Authority is a statutory body responsible for the development and management of Noida, a planned city in the Indian state of Uttar Pradesh. The authority is responsible for providing various civic amenities and infrastructure to the residents of Noida, including roads, parks, and public transportation.
